Concrete Foundation Sealing in Fredericksburg, VA
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ying protective coatings to the exterior surfaces of a building’s foundation to prevent water infiltration and reduce damage caused by moisture. This service is commonly requested for residential properties, including basements, crawl spaces, and concrete slabs,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high humidity. Property owners typically seek foundation sealing to enhance the durability of their structures, protect against cracks, and maintain a dry interior environment, which can help prevent issues such as mold growth and structural deterioration.
Before requesting foundation sealing, property owners often want to understand the condition of their existing foundation and whether any repairs are necessary prior to sealing. It’s also helpful to know the type of sealing product used, the scope of coverage, and how often resealing may be needed to maintain effectiveness. Proper preparation, such as cleaning and repairing cracks, is usually recommended to ensure the sealant adheres properly and provides long-lasting protection against water intrusion and related damage.

Concrete Foundation Sealing Questions
Why is sealing a concrete foundation important? Sealing helps prevent water infiltration, reducing the risk of cracks and structural damage over time.
What types of foundation projects benefit from sealing? Foundations with visible cracks, exposed concrete, or areas prone to moisture are ideal candidates for sealing services.
How does sealing improve foundation durability? It creates a protective barrier that resists water, moisture, and environmental wear, extending the lifespan of the foundation.
When is the best time to seal a concrete foundation? Sealing is most effective when the concrete is dry and weather conditions are mild, typically during warmer months.
